CAUTION

DO NOT energize both (AC) solenoids
simultaneously. Sustained operation with both
solenoids energized will cause excessive
current in the coil and accelerates burnout.

A. Electrical Solenoid Types Available: Three basic

types of electrical solenoids exist: Wet armature, air gap and
high performance. The unit nameplate identifies the type of
solenoid being used. See the model code in Table 2. If a 50
or 51 design two stage valve is equipped with a DG4V-3 pilot
valve, the letter ‘‘M’’ is stamped into the nameplate (i.e.
DG5V-062*-*M-51). The letter ‘‘M’’ indicates an adapter plate
is used to provide the necessary DG4V-3 pilot valve
interface requirements.

B. Wet Armature Type Solenoids: Wet armature

solenoids are standard on DG4V-3, DG4S4-01-60, and
DG4V4-01 pilot valves only. Wet armature solenoids have
many design advantages over other types of solenoids.
Some advantages include cooler operation, static sealing
arrangements, immunity to moisture and greater burn-out
resistance.DG4V-3 and DG4S4-01* wet armature solenoids
are not serviced with individual parts. Service is provided by
replacing the entire core tube subassembly. Parts can be
removed, cleaned and seals replaced on ‘‘W3’’ type
solenoids.

C. Air Gap Solenoids: DG4S4-01 pilot valves are usually

equipped with air gap solenoids. Air gap solenoids are isolated
from system fluid and can be removed and replaced without
disturbing the system. A push pin and sliding seal couple the
solenoid to the valve spool (see Figures 13a and 13b).

E. Electrical Solenoid Voltage Requirement: Electrical

solenoids are available in various AC and DC voltage
ranges. The standard voltage and frequency range is 115V
AC, 60 Hz. Refer to parts and service drawings for units with
non-standard voltage ranges. Fifty (-50) and fifty-one (-51)
design units have the voltage and frequency range stamped
into the nameplate if other than standard. Ten (-10), twenty
(-20) and fifty-three (-53) design units use an identification
letter for the coil voltage and frequency.

G. Manual Override: each solenoid (electrical or air type)

has a manual override plunger to shift the pilot spool. This
feature allows a technician to shift the pilot spool when
electricity or air pressure is not available. Refer to Figures
13a or 13b. To operate the manual override feature, obtain a
small rod and push in on the plunger.
